Microsoft Publisher is seamlessly integrated into the Microsoft Office suite, available for both Windows and Mac users. It can be accessed via the Start menu on Windows or the Microsoft Office folder in the Applications directory on Mac. Alternatively, it is included in the Office 365 suite, which provides the latest version of Microsoft Publisher and offers cross-platform compatibility for Windows, Mac, iPad, and iPhone users.
To obtain Microsoft Publisher, visit the official Microsoft website’s download page. Here, you can access the latest version and explore information about system requirements. Additionally, Microsoft Publisher is available for individual purchase or as part of the Office 365 subscription, providing access to a suite of Office programs and additional features like cloud storage.

While Microsoft Publisher is a robust choice, several alternatives cater to different needs. Adobe InDesign, a professional-grade program available for both Windows and Mac, offers advanced features. Scribus, an open-source desktop publishing tool, provides power and flexibility. For online document creation, Google Docs presents a web-based alternative.
Microsoft Publisher’s strength lies in its simplicity and accessibility. It suits users of all levels, providing a range of features for creating diverse documents. Adobe InDesign and Scribus cater to those seeking more advanced capabilities, while Google Docs offers an online alternative.
